    Tony? That runway is far from "tiny". The runway is 6,827 long and 150 feet wide. That is considered a major/heavy duty/use runway.

    A "fully loaded" C-17 is able to make a safe landing in 2,700 feet. An "empty" c-17 can be airborne in as little as 3,000 feet.
